A Motif That Continues to Return
What makes the horse interesting is not simply its appearance across different pieces of work, but the variety of meanings it can carry.
It can represent sporting achievement, folklore, heritage, identity or personal memory. The same subject can lead to very different outcomes depending on the story behind the commission.
Looking across these projects, it becomes clear that the horse is less a recurring design and more a recurring theme. Each appearance reflects a different context, while still retaining a connection to the wider traditions and stories that continue to inspire engraved design.
